Analysis

The most recent figure for distribution of income by household composition in Iceland is 39,385, measured in 2020.

Compared with earlier readings it is down 3.1% on the previous year and up 90.7% over ten years.

Over the whole period, distribution of income by household composition in Iceland peaked at 43,759 in 2018 and was at its lowest, 20,654, in 2010.

That places Iceland 7th out of 37 countries with data for 2020, putting it in the top quarter.

The long-run direction has been consistently rising across the 17 years of available data.
